Neck Injury Symptoms to Document
Neck pain
Persistent aching, sharp pain, or stiffness in the neck, often worsening with movement or prolonged positioning
Radiating arm pain
Sharp, shooting pain traveling from neck down through shoulder, arm, and into hand, indicating nerve compression
Numbness and tingling
Loss of sensation or pins-and-needles in shoulders, arms, hands, or fingers from cervical radiculopathy
Muscle weakness
Difficulty lifting objects, weakness in arms or hands, potentially indicating significant nerve damage
Headaches
Pain radiating from base of skull up into head, often caused by cervical muscle tension or nerve irritation
Limited range of motion
Inability to turn head fully, look up/down, or tilt without pain or stiffness
Muscle spasms
Involuntary contractions of neck muscles causing severe pain and temporary inability to move head
Treatment Options Covered by Workers' Comp
Rest and activity modification
Avoiding aggravating activities while allowing initial healing
Typical timeline: First few weeks after injury
Physical therapy
Targeted exercises to strengthen neck muscles, improve flexibility, and restore function
Typical timeline: 6-12 weeks, 2-3 sessions per week
Pain management medications
NSAIDs, muscle relaxants, and nerve pain medications for symptom control
Typical timeline: Ongoing as medically necessary
Cervical epidural injections
Steroid medication injected into epidural space to reduce nerve inflammation and pain
Typical timeline: Series of 1-3 injections over several months
Factors That Affect Your Neck Injury Settlement in Burbank
Severity of injury
Cervical strain vs. herniation vs. fusion dramatically affects value
Cervical strain: $15,000-$35,000 vs. Cervical fusion: $100,000-$200,000+
Need for surgery
Surgical cases settle for 3-4x more than conservative treatment
Conservative treatment: $25,000-$40,000 vs. Fusion surgery: $100,000-$150,000
Radiculopathy symptoms
Nerve compression causing arm symptoms significantly increases value
No radiculopathy: $30,000 vs. Severe radiculopathy: $75,000+
Number of disc levels involved
Multi-level injuries result in higher disability ratings
Single level fusion: $100,000 vs. Two-level fusion: $150,000-$250,000
Filing Your Neck Injury Claim in Burbank
- Report neck injuries immediately, especially after vehicle accidents or falls
- Describe any arm pain, numbness, or tingling - these radiculopathy symptoms indicate nerve compression
- Request MRI early in treatment to document disc herniation before insurance delays imaging
- Keep pain diary documenting how neck injury affects sleep, daily activities, and work
- Get QME evaluation if treating doctor's opinion differs from insurance doctor
- Don't rush to settle before reaching maximum medical improvement (MMI)
- Ensure settlement accounts for future care if fusion is likely to fail or adjacent disc disease develops

Where do I file a neck injury workers' comp claim in Burbank?
Burbank workers' compensation claims are handled at the WCAB office at 6150 Van Nuys Blvd, Suite 105, Van Nuys, CA 91401. Phone: (818) 901-5367. First, report your injury to your employer within 30 days, then complete the DWC-1 form they are required to give you within one business day of your report.
